How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Boody?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Boody Studio Apartments | $860 | $502 | $1,900 |
| Boody 1 Bedroom Apartments | $857 | $400 | $2,400 |
| Boody 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,090 | $566 | $3,400 |
| Boody 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,301 | $641 | $2,110 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Boody
How much are Studio apartments in Boody?
There are currently 10 Studio Apartments in Boody with rent ranges from $502 to $1,900 with an average price of $860.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Boody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Boody ranges from $400 to $2,400 with an average monthly rent of $857.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Boody c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Boody range from $566 to $3,400.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,090.
How expensive are Boody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 15 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Boody on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$641 to $2,110 - averaging $1,301 for the location.
